For more than 30 years, Ron Shaver has been the leading engine builder for many of the championship winning teams in the World Of Outlaws, Allstars, NARC, CRA, SCRA, NCRA, USAC, NHRA, and SCORE. The Shaver family has been involved in racing since the 1930's, when Offenhauser racing engines came to them for manufacturing and machining. The company continued their R&D and assembly through the 1950's with drag racing engine work for GM and Chrysler. In 1976, Ron Shaver began engine development for his first Sprint Car engine built for Tom Hunt of Hunt Magnetos, and then later Dean Thompson and Bruce Bromme. Today, Shaver Racing Engines has grown to one of the nations premier race engine builders sporting the most advanced equipment and testing facilities available. He and his several Shaver Racing Engine race teams have compiled over 30 open-wheel championships over the last two decades
I also found that above and beyond Shaver's racing endeavors, Ron and the crew build and sell a variety of awesome street crate engines, as well. I also learned that the company's crate engine lineup (the 375hp 350, the 425hp ZZ4, the 475hp ZZ4, the injected 450hp ZZ4, and the injected 525hp 502) had recently been joined by the crown jewel of Shaver crate street engines-a 600hp/ 600 lb-ft big-block. Now that was exactly what I was looking for-a streetable pump-gas big-block that provides all the horsepower and torque I'd lusted after with the finesse to smoothly idle at a street friendly 560 rpm!
